Company information
Erlanger Behavioral Health Hospital is a 144-bed treatment center in Chattanooga, Tennessee, specializing in psychiatric and addiction services for adolescents and adults.

Company overview
Erlanger Behavioral Health Hospital is a specialized healthcare facility providing comprehensive mental health services. It focuses on offering inpatient and outpatient care for individuals dealing with mental health and substance abuse issues. The hospital generates revenue through patient services, insurance reimbursements, and partnerships with healthcare providers. Established as a collaboration between Erlanger Health System and Acadia Healthcare, it combines local healthcare expertise with national behavioral health resources. This partnership enhances its ability to deliver high-quality, patient-centered care, making it a significant player in the regional mental health landscape.
